1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T 9 NORTHERN DISTRICT OF CALIFORNIA 11 For the Northern District of California United States District Court 10 GREGORY VARTANIAN, 12 13 Plaintiff(s), v. 14 ORDER GRANTING PLAINTIFF PERMISSION TO FILE ELECTRONICALLY WILLIAM RICHARD DALRYMPLE, 15 No. C-14-00665 DMR Defendant(s). ___________________________________/ 16 17 18 19 Plaintiff moves the court pursuant to Civil L.R. 5-1(b) for permission to file electronically in the above-captioned matter. [Docket No. 2.] Plaintiff’s motion is granted. The court refers Plaintiff to the sections “E-filing Registration Instructions for Pro Se 20 Litigants” on the Court’s website, located at http://cand.uscourts.gov/ECF/proseregistration, and 21 “Representing Yourself” located at http://cand.uscourts.gov/proselitigants, as well as the Court’s 22 Legal Help Centers for unrepresented parties. In San Francisco, the Legal Help Center is located on 23 the 15th Floor, Room 2796, of the United States Courthouse, 450 Golden Gate Avenue, San 24 Francisco. In Oakland, the Legal Help Center is located on the 4th Floor, Room 470S, of the United 25 States Courthouse, 1301 Clay Street, Oakland. 26 27 28 IT IS SO ORDERED. Dated: March 4, 2014 DONNA M. RYU United States Magistrate Judge
